The Cranked Roof Sheet: Benefits and Challenges
The unique cranked roof panel presents several benefits for contemporary building , while also bringing about distinct obstacles. Firstly , the shape allows for enhanced sunlight penetration , reducing need on artificial illumination . This may translate to substantial energy savings . Nevertheless , the intricate production process often causes higher costs versus traditional straight roof setups. Furthermore , fitting can be quite a bit complex and demands experienced expertise , possibly adding labor costs . Finally , the viability of cranked roof panel adoption relies on a detailed evaluation of these financial and structural results.

Roof Sheeting Installation : Curved and Rolling Processes
Proper roofing sheeting placement often requires specialized methods , especially when dealing with bullnose edges or needing to roll the sheets to accommodate complex roof designs. Bullnose techniques involve carefully forming a rounded edge for a more aesthetically pleasing appearance, typically using specialized bullnose tools. Cranking, or rolling, typically refers to the procedure of curving the material along its length to follow the roof's pitch or to avoid interference . Precise calculations and consistent pressure are vital for a durable and watertight roof system . Incorrect adjustment can lead to flaws and potential leaks .
